The Bosch 11030046 Dishwasher Outlet Drain Hose is a water discharge component that channels wastewater from the appliance tub to the drainage system during wash and rinse cycles. It operates by providing a passage through which the drain pump pushes used water out of the appliance ensuring controlled flow from the interior chamber. This part is installed at the rear or underside of the dishwasher and connects the drain pump outlet to the sink drain or disposal connection point. It is assumed that maintaining proper water evacuation reduces water retention inside the tub and assists in drainage performance during operation.
